Another interesting, witty, informative look at the seamier side of Roman life.
A young girl dies mysteriously in her sleep but the parents can't accept that. Flavia Alba is called in and discovers all sorts of goings on in the neighbourhood. A group of entitled snotty adolescents, potential witchcraft,  historical wife swapping, bent lawers and a viscious gang land turf war all come to light, along with further tragedies.  
Told with wit and humanity. Is the stage being set for follow up of the gangland story?
